National Day Chess Tournament! Registration Now Open…

Dear chess fans of Kuwait, recently Taher Al Khateeb and Mr Hassan Ramadhan debated whether we should have a tournament situated in the Kuwait chess federation. After a few days of disccusions, it was finally decided that the Kuwait Chess Federation will host a special tournament. Here are the details (which Taher “MJ” Al Khateeb sent to me just this morning.)
  
National Day Open Chess Tournament Feb2010 :
Held in Qadisyia @ KUWAIT CHESS FEDERATION … for the sake of the old days :)

The Schedule:

  1. The tournament is 9 rounds.
  2. The tournament lasts 3 weeks (a break after each single round).
  3. Round 1: Feb 4  THU
  4. Round 2: Feb 7 Sun
  5. Round 3: Feb 9 Tue
  6. Round 4: Feb 11 THU 
  7. Round 5: Feb 14 SUN
  8. Round 6: Feb 16 TUE
  9. Round 7: Feb 18 THU
  10. Round 8: Feb 21 SUN
  11. Round 9: Feb 23 TUE (FINAL ROUND)

 

Things you need to know:

  1. Open to everyone and nationally rated.
  2. Must write moves down!
  3. hot drinks served.
  4. board one on display
  5. arbiters committee of 2 respected players + main arbiter for appeals.
  6. No Smoking In playing hall.
 

Tournament Timings and Details:

  1. The Entrance Fee = 5kd
  2.  The time control is 60 minutes + 30 seconds time increase per move.
  3. The games start at 6:30PM.
  4.  Top 5 players get prizes:
  5. 1st place = 300$
  6. 2nd place = 150$
  7. 3rd place = 75$
  8. 4th place = 50$
  9. 5th place = 50$
